There have been a number of inquiries, reviews and commissioned research in Western Australia (WA) concerned with the adequacy of existing policies and potential reforms to manage problems attributable to the use of alcohol and other drugs.

Details of those conducted in WA since the early 1970s are listed on the Inquiries and review page of this website.

It should be noted these reports do not contain up-to-date information and should therefore be considered as primarily for historical value or research interest.

Task Force on Drug (1995)

Chapter 5: Drug law enforcement statistics
The nterim report of the Task Force on Drug Abuse includes State drug charges and seizures for the period 1985 to 1994 by drug type, Federal drug charges and seizures for 1992 to 1994, are group breakdown by gender and region for 1992/1993, drug charges dealt with by the Children’s court for 1985 to 1993 and a breakdown by ANCO drug offence codes for 1985 to 1993.

Select Committee on the Misuse of Drugs Act 1981 (1997)

Chapter 4: Analysis of drug offences and offenders 1990 – 1996
The interim report of the Select Committee included a detailed analysis, of commissioned research undertaken by the Crime Research Centre for the inquiry.
